Job Description:

The role focuses on reviewing, resolving and managing customer queries related to data updates by ensuring accuracy of the navigational databases, analyzing aeronautical information publications and maintaining optimal functionality of flight planning software. The Flight Planning Data Analyst has a deep understanding of aviation which is crucial to perform everyday tasks.

Job Responsibility:

  • Analyse relevant aeronautical State Publications that require changes to be made to the Flight Planning navigation database
  • Update database in line with specification and quality standards
  • Analyse customer queries related to data supplied, rectify and diagnose the difficulties
  • Communicate effectively within, and collaborate with the team in order to meet the departmental objectives
  • Clarify any source data problems from various countries’ Aeronautical Information Departments
  • Liaise with the relevant departments for queries including State source data problems

Requirements:

  • Minimum 2 years experience in the aviation and aeronautical industry (OCC preferred)
  • Previous experience in Commercial Flight Operations as a: Dispatcher, Operations Controller
  • Aircraft Dispatch license
  • Ability to decode: METAR, TAF, and NOTAMs
  • Working knowledge of AIP, enroute charts, and procedure plates
  • Excellent written and verbal communication in English
  • University degree, preferably in aviation, geography or IT
  • Agile and SAFe methodologies working knowledge
  • IT literacy
  • Ability to learn bespoke software
